An Introduction to Texas Hold'em

What is Texas Hold’em?

Texas Hold’em has now become by far one of the most, if not the most, popular types of Poker game played around North America and Europe, both in online casinos and offline ones and the surge has been known to sour after the advent of the Internet and Television broadcasting in the 21st Century.

The poker game is similar to other poker games in structure in the sense that each game is played with a set of dealing or hands as it is often known and players sit together to compete for the prize in the pot, which is a certain amount of money of course.

A brief History of Texas Hold’em

The exact origin of Texas Hold’em is not so clear but as it happens, the State of Texas legitimised the claim that it originated in Robstown in Texas State in and around the early 1900′s and then spread throughout Texas as the main Poker game of the time. It started getting more fame and name after being introduced by a band of Texan Gamblers in 1967 but even then was played in a sawdust filled joint which didn’t have much appeal or or razzmatazz attached to it in any way.

This was soon to change in 1969 when a group of Texas Hold’em Experts were invited to play at the Strip, a prominent place in Las Vegas Gambling Areas and from then on it slowly caught on with the help of tournaments and Television coverage. Once Texas Hold’em was brought into the mainstream

Poker Tournaments of the time that is when more professional Poker Players started becoming attracted to it and began turning up at the tournaments in large droves. From then on History speaks for itself and as it is classed as the ‘Thinkers Game’ it has risen in prominence and dominated the Poker Scene ever since.
